Maharashtra students up to class 12 to get free ST passes at school, 66% fare concession continues for others

Maharashtra State Transport Corporation (MSRTC) will now deliver subsidized travel passes directly to schools and colleges, eliminating long queues for students. This initiative, starting June 16, provides a 66.66% concession on ST bus fares, with students paying only 33.33%. Furthermore, students up to class 12 receive free passes under the "Punyashlok Ahilyabai Holkar" scheme, ensuring uninterrupted education.
